Song Meaning
The lyrics paint a picture of a braggadocious persona cruising through life with a sense of effortless cool and a hint of danger. The opening lines, "Undefined cat soup," immediately set a surreal, almost nonsensical tone, hinting at something unconventional or hard to pin down. This is quickly followed by the chorus, which establishes a confident, almost boastful attitude: "Luda' how I do it, watch me throw them bows / Cadillac spills everywhere I go." The narrator sees himself as a top-tier talent, declaring, "She say I'm the greatest, I know, I know."
The central tension seems to be between this outward display of success and a more chaotic, perhaps even unhinged, internal state. References like "Mask down like Murphy Lee, I'm going St. Lunatic" suggest a duality, a persona that might be performative or hiding a wilder side. The verse intensifies this with imagery of potential violence ("Gripping on that and if you move I will be using it") juxtaposed with confident assertions of being "the answer." The mention of "weapons sing like opera" adds a theatrical, almost artistic flair to the threat.
The craft here relies heavily on sports and pop culture allusions to build an image of dominance and unique style. Comparing wealth to "PayPal pile like pop flies" and a hit to "Griffey Jr. did" grounds the abstract success in tangible, recognizable moments of impact. The nostalgic nod to "Bumping old Lloyd, feel like '04" adds a layer of personal history and a specific sonic landscape to the narrative. These references aren't just name-drops; they serve to quickly establish a specific cultural currency and a sense of established, almost legendary, status for the narrator.
Ultimately, the effectiveness of these lyrics lies in their ability to create a vivid, if somewhat opaque, character. The blend of extreme confidence, veiled threats, and specific cultural touchstones makes for a compelling, if slightly unsettling, portrait. The narrator isn't just succeeding; he's doing it with a distinctive, almost operatic, flair that commands attention, even if the underlying meaning remains as elusive as "cat soup."
